    It's so hard for me to write about happy characters. I can write to the end of the earth about a sad character. Perhaps with sad characters, I have something to write about. Something happens, they're faced with conflict, and where there's conflict, there's story. But that doesn't mean if you have a happy character you can't have conflict. The conflict would just have to be more external rather than internal. Now that I think about it, I should probably challenge myself & write about a happy character. It'd be a good challenge, a good exercise, and it might do me some good personally.
